Dr. Hutton has chosen to focus his practice on shoulder disorders because of his specialty training and personal experiences with shoulder injuries and subsequent surgery. He has had the opportunity to work with the Denver Broncos, the U.S. Alpine Ski Team, and many local sports teams. Many shoulder disorders are very complex and require extra time to evaluate. His motto is “attention to detail” and he will not sacrifice that to create an assembly-line type of practice. Dr. Hutton stays up to date with current techniques in shoulder arthroscopy by teaching and attending multiple regional and national courses each year. He is an official team physician of Omaha Athletics.
